Является ли плохой практикой разбивать массив C, просто используя указатель на его середину?

Я реализую версию сортировки слиянием в c. Для первого шага мне нужно разбить массив на подмассивы.

Является ли плохой практикой просто делать это, имея два указателя, один из которых указывает на начало исходного массива, а второй - на середину?

Или мне следует выделить 2 новых слота памяти, скопируйте соответствующие значения сюда а затем сохранить указатель на это пространство?

8
задан Mat 17 February 2012 в 13:04
поделиться